Basic Features Of Nokia E5

The Nokia E5 continues Nokia's trend of manufacturing smartphone devices not for business owners alone, but also for the regular user. The E5 brings the handy ability to switch between 2 home screens (Personal and Business) that was first brought on by the Nokia E72 phone. The present Nokia E5 review will explain further.

The E5 has a great chassis. The back is of aluminum, and the rest is made of a hard plastic that although shiny, does not catch fingerprints.

nokia e5
The frontal side of the Nokia E5 is split among the 320x240 resolution display, and the full QWERTY keyboard. There are a few very useful shortcuts on the keyboard, for example an on/off function for bluetooth, mute, and a flashlight feature, using the device's LED flash.

The Nokia E5 comes with HSDPA, Wi-Fi as well as A-GPS, a 5-MP camera that has a LED flash, and a Symbian V3 OS, with a lot of software. Ovi Chat and Ovi Contacts are apps included with the device by default. Same goes for Quickoffice, Facebook, YouTube, MySpace, Twitter, Ovi Files and Ovi Sync.
Facebook integration is particularly well made, because you have the possibility to couple Facebook friends to contacts from your SIM. You might also match other added contacts, with each person's Facebook profile.

A cool point regarding the E5 phone is the great sound. Most popular file types can be played mp3, eAAC+, WMA and others and although sound fidelity is OK using default headphones, you can grow quite a lot with an upgrade.

The E5's 1200 mAh battery offers in excess of 12 hours talk time, and over 38 hours continuous music time if used for playing mp3's.

All in all the keyboard together with great music capabilities make the Nokia E5 well worth looking into, with some less developed parts of the device being few advanced features on the E5 camera, low resolution on the screen, and the web browser being somewhat buggy.
